Design of Hard Compaction Rollers for Automated Fiber Placement on Complex Mandrel Geometries

         

摘要

This paper presents a methodology for designing hard compaction rollers for an AFP(automated fiber placement)head with a hot gas torch heating system for laying thermoplastic CFRP(carbon fiber reinforced plastic)tapes.Some manufacturing defects and alternative designs are reviewed to highlight the importance of AFP compaction roller conformity and surface adhesion.The formulation of a general parametric description of the design challenge is derived and adequately addresses the problem on a tow-to-tow basis.
